What are Run Flat Tyres 115/85 R18?
Run Flat Tyres 115/85 R18 are a specialized type of tyre designed to provide extended mobility even after a puncture. These tyres are equipped with reinforced sidewalls that can support the weight of the vehicle even when the air pressure is low or zero. This feature eliminates the need for a spare tyre, which reduces the overall weight of the vehicle.

When to Replace Run Flat Tyres 115/85 R18
Like any other type of tyre, Run Flat Tyres 115/85 R18 have a limited lifespan. It is recommended to replace them once they reach their tread wear limit or if they have been damaged beyond repair. It is important to check the condition of the tyres regularly and replace them if necessary to ensure optimal performance and safety.
